SiFive Debuts Its First RISC-V Based Server Platform
SiFive, a prominent RISC-V chip designer, has unveiled its first server platform, marking a significant step into the enterprise computing space. The platform represents SiFive's push to bring RISC-V architecture beyond embedded and edge applications into data center workloads. The announcement has drawn attention from the tech community, generating discussion on Hacker News. This move signals growing confidence in RISC-V's readiness to compete with established server chip architectures from companies like Intel, AMD, and Arm.
